For this critical reason, any help we can give is very much appreciated.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;We want to split the money evenly so that both the organisation as well as the unemployed staff can be aided.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Some more information about 1st organisation (*names are changed for security reasons)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;GUD* is a non-governmental, non-political, non-profit making national organization. The organization was formally founded in November 2007 with the technical and financial support of Somaliland intellectuals and traditional leaders who were, and still are, fully engaged on peace building, conflict resolution and promotion of human rights. The founders and top management team were engaged on similar activities since 2003 in their earlier capacities in another LNGO (HS LNGO) which they separated themselves from during the last quarter of 2007 as they established GUD.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;They initiated the launching of the Advocacy program of Human Rights, Peace and Environment focused on the Somali Customary Law (Xeer) with direct involvement of the grass root traditional leaders as the major agents of change to amend the harmful customary codes and put them in alignment with the international human rights standards. After the initial successes of the Advocacy program in the Togdheer region and the replication of the experience in Hargeisa region they established a professional local NGO to keep the programma alive.&lt;br /&gt;In establishing Hornpeace this deficit was sought addressed by opening a conduit for the traditional system and international organizations to work together on a broad specter of issues. These issues were being ignored by other international organizations operating in Somaliland. They have various branches in different regions and are looking to more progress in the Somaliland peace cause.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/3696222374232382331-2896236924421055221?l=rebel-up.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://rebel-up.blogspot.com/feeds/2896236924421055221/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=3696222374232382331&amp;postID=2896236924421055221'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/3696222374232382331/posts/default/2896236924421055221'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/3696222374232382331/posts/default/2896236924421055221'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://rebel-up.blogspot.com/2008/12/update-on-somaliland-charity.html' title='update on Somaliland charity'/><author><name>Rebel Up! speaking</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/09829957708445437122</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><media:thumbnail xmlns:media='http://search.yahoo.com/mrss/' url='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_5_858VYfY0s/SUzw8w0VCMI/AAAAAAAAANw/4okJGKev_AE/s72-c/Somaliland-map.jpg' height='72' width='72'/><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-3696222374232382331.post-7705254323878817316</id><published>2008-12-15T16:57:00.008+01:00</published><updated>2008-12-15T18:55:18.879+01:00</updated><title type='text'>Rebel Up! A story without words, but with music as a narrative and your own experience to grasp.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;More special performances should be expected too, keep a close eye on &lt;a href="http://www.rebelup.org"&gt;our website&lt;/a&gt;!&lt;br /&gt;All night long, we'll play you loads of famous and unheard cinematic pop, tribal folk and folkpop tunes from allover India's vast continent to make everyone jump and jive on the dancefloor! &lt;br /&gt;&lt;a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://2.bp.blogspot.com/_5_858VYfY0s/SSH3sLWS3bI/AAAAAAAAANQ/VhKjQtX6wh8/s1600-h/rebelup_india.jpg"&gt;&lt;img style="display:block; margin:0px auto 10px; text-align:center;cursor:pointer; cursor:hand;width: 283px; height: 400px;" src="http://2.bp.blogspot.com/_5_858VYfY0s/SSH3sLWS3bI/AAAAAAAAANQ/VhKjQtX6wh8/s400/rebelup_india.jpg" border="0" alt=""id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5269765377332796850"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Back to our charity motivation as always....&lt;br /&gt;The charity of the night is &lt;a href="http://telluris.org"&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ight:bold;"&gt;Telluris India&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/a&gt;, a Belgian help organisation which gives aid to the &lt;a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Munda_people"&gt;Munda tribes&lt;/a&gt; in the forest state of Jharkhand in Northern India. These tribes are part of the &lt;a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Adivasi"&gt;Adivasi&lt;/a&gt; caste and are the native inhabitants of this region. Their culture and way of life dates back to before the creation of Hinduism, 5000 years ago. Nature means all to these tribes; they have a natural religion and worship the nature around them.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Surrounded by dominant cultures of the Hindustan caste system and the ever modernising world, they are on the verge to lose their land  and culture forever. By the hands of corrupted authorities that favour industrialisation, mining and lumberjacking, the forests have already robbed of 70% of their original size. As a result, their land is plagued by erosion, droughts and the decline of flora, wildlife and trees!&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The forest offers ecological diversity, life, medicinal quailities and protection from erosion and because the Munda are small time farmers and therefore need the forest in order to survive. Telluris helps the tribes with planting of new crops and medicinal plants, the digging of water wells, spreading knowledge about organic farming and other projects linked to their direct environment. The tribes can decide for themselves in which facilities they would like to receive aid in by Telluris, instead of such choices being made for them like most NGO's do. The villagers gather to discuss, unite and motivate each other for achieving their prime goals and Telluris helps them fullfilling these wishes. Nearly all the local employees at Telluris who work with the Munda, are Munda themselves en educated by Telluris. At Telluris, the most important thing is to actively let people take part in the process where at every interaction, knowledge is exchanged!&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;More info:&lt;br /&gt;http://telluris.org&lt;br /&gt;http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Munda_people&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Saturday 29th of november @ OCCII&lt;br /&gt;(http://www.occii.org/)&lt;br /&gt;Amstelveenseweg 134 (tram #1 (stop Overtoomsesluis) or #2)&lt;br /&gt;doors open 22:30 till late,&lt;br /&gt;4 Euro fee. -&gt; Profit goes to charity!&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Rebel Up! Since our Polish guest Vega Selecta couldn't make it last time, he will step in to get some playtime alonside the usual Rebel Up! crew.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://4.bp.blogspot.com/_5_858VYfY0s/SFFEzXZDCkI/AAAAAAAAAIk/etspHIig_DY/s1600-h/rebelup14_web.jpg"&gt;&lt;img style="display:block; margin:0px auto 10px; text-align:center;cursor:pointer; cursor:hand;" src="http://4.bp.blogspot.com/_5_858VYfY0s/SFFEzXZDCkI/AAAAAAAAAIk/etspHIig_DY/s400/rebelup14_web.jpg" border="0" alt=""id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5211021893087464002"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;&lt;br /&gt;We hope to see you on this all too special Saturday!&lt;br /&gt;all info on Mark Gergis and the night below.....&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ight:bold;"&gt;SUBLIME FREQUENCIES&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Sublime Frequencies is a collective of explorers dedicated to acquiring&lt;br /&gt;and exposing obscure sights and sounds from modern and traditional urban&lt;br /&gt;and rural frontiers via film and video, field recordings, radio and short&lt;br /&gt;wave transmissions, international folk and pop music, sound anomalies,&lt;br /&gt;and other forms of human and natural expression not documented&lt;br /&gt;sufficiently through all channels of academic research, the modern&lt;br /&gt;recording industry, media, or corporate foundations. SUBLIME FREQUENCIES&lt;br /&gt;is focused on an aesthetic of extra-geography and soulful experience&lt;br /&gt;inspired by music and culture, world travel, research, and the pioneering recording labels of the past.&lt;br /&gt;http://www.sublimefrequencies.com/&lt;br /&gt;http://www.myspace.com/sublimefrequencies2&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ight:bold;"&gt;POREST&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;For hundreds of years, Oakland, California's POREST has exploited&lt;br /&gt;reckless composition, performance and worldwide documentation via&lt;br /&gt;multi-instrumentation, field recordings, perverse cut-uppers, dirty bomb&lt;br /&gt;audio downers and whatever else gets in the way. On full-length albums&lt;br /&gt;released by Seeland, Resipiscent and Abduction records, Porest has issued&lt;br /&gt;a confounding collection of music and audio works ranging from mangled&lt;br /&gt;pop and surrealist radio-dramas to diabolical protean ear-wash. Gergis is&lt;br /&gt;a contributor to the Sublime Frequencies label, producing collections of&lt;br /&gt;rare music, film, field and regional radio recordings from the Middle East, Asia and beyond. He is also a founding member of the shape-shifting&lt;br /&gt;Bay Area group MONO PAUSE and its Southeast Asian permutation, NEUNG PHAK, among others.&lt;br /&gt;http://www.porestsound.net/&lt;br /&gt;http://www.myspace.com/myspaceporest&lt;br /&gt;http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=9OERcllkHWA&lt;br /&gt;http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=bkZGQ4JznQU &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-weight:bold;"&gt;Saturday, 21st of June @ OCCII, Amsterdam&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;( &lt;a href="http://www.occii.org"&gt;http://www.occii.org/&lt;/a&gt;)&lt;br /&gt;&lt;span style="font-style:italic;"&gt;Amstelveenseweg 134 (tram #1 (stop Overtoomsesluis) or #2)&lt;br /&gt;doors open 22:30 till late, (probably) 4 Euro fee.
